March 2009, Tom with Scholarship Monthly contacted me due to my interest in the magazine from a scholarship website. I explained to him that I was a single mother and unemployed and that I had decided to return to school to complete my college education and needed all of the assistance I could find. He sold me the subscription on the basis of how it would help me find scholarships and grants that could help me stay in school. While he was taking my information, we talked about the area I lived in and the weather. He told me about Minnesota. A couple of weeks later, I received my first magazine and the information about the gas cards. I did the first month on the gas card and have not received any other information about it other than it was received. It has been four months since I received my first magazine and no others have arrived. Since then, I have had problems with the bank account that I had used to order the magazine (purchases made from my account that I knew nothing about), forcing me to have all of that changed. Now, I am trying to contact this "Tom" fellow and all the numbers I find tell me they are disconnected. I paid $72 for this subscription and all I got was one magazine. I am considering contacting the Better Business Bureau.
